Michigan.gov Named Best in Nation

The State of Michigan’s official Web site has been named as the best in the country by the California-based Center for Digital Government. Michigan.gov received the number one ranking as part of the annual "Best of the Web" competition. The Center for Digital Government is recognized as a leading national research and advisory institute on information technology.

"This is a testament to the innovative technology professionals we have in state government that worked so hard to make our site the model for the country," said Governor Jennifer M. Granholm. "We set a goal to make state government more accessible for citizens and friendlier for businesses and this award shows the great progress we have made."
